Senior Revit Technician
Overview
An established engineering consultancy is seeking an experienced Senior Revit Technician to support the delivery of a wide range of structural and civil engineering projects. This role is well-suited to a candidate who can lead on detailed design, coordinate with multidisciplinary teams, and take ownership of high-quality BIM output.
Key Responsibilities
Produce, develop, and manage detailed Revit models for structural and / or civil engineering projects.
Lead drawing production and ensure all outputs meet required technical standards.
Coordinate models and drawings with architects, engineers, and external stakeholders.
Oversee BIM workflows and contribute to the continual refinement of internal Revit processes.
Provide guidance and mentorship to junior technicians within the team.
Attend project meetings where required to discuss design progress and technical challenges.
Ensure project deadlines are met, managing workload effectively across multiple schemes.
Required Skills & Experience
Strong experience working as a Revit Technician within a structural or civil engineering environment.
Proven ability to produce accurate and detailed 3D models and 2D drawings.
Excellent understanding of BIM standards, coordination workflows, and clash detection processes.
Ability to interpret engineering drawings and specifications with a high level of accuracy.
Good communication skills and confidence liaising with both internal design teams and external partners.
Experience supporting or leading junior team members is advantageous.
Knowledge of AutoCAD and other relevant design software is beneficial.
Qualifications
HNC / HND, ONC, or similar in Civil / Structural Engineering or a related discipline.
Additional training or certification in Revit or BIM is desirable.
